Contract situation
Guentzel: 1.5 years left on contract at approx 700k; is an RFA after
Galchenyuk: 2.5 years left on contract at 4.9m; is a UFA after
Advantage: Guentzel
Stats from 2016-17 to 2017-18(not including playoffs)
Guentzel: 83gp, 29g+27a=56 points, -6, 23 even strength goals, 22 even strength assists, 45 even strength points(that is Guentzel whole career so far), .68 PPG
Galchenyuk: 102gp, 26g+40a=66p, -21, 16 even strength goals, 26 even strength assists, 42 even strength points, .65 PPG
Advantage: Guentzel
Advanced Stats from 2017-18
Guentzel: 54.2 CF%, 3.4 CF% rel, 95.1 PDO
Galchenyuk: 48 CF%, -3.7 CF% rel, 95.9 PDO
Advantage: Guentzel
Playoff Perfomance(total)
Guentzel: 25gp, 13g+8a=21p, +1, 11 even strength goals, .84 PPG
Galchenyuk: 28gp, 4g+9a=13p, -3, 3 even strength goals, .46 PPG
Advantage: Guentzel
